The legacy "branding" elements our team inherited was a mess. Multiple logo iterations, inconsistent color pallets, and B to C advertising being done independently, by branches, were a few of the knots we had to untangle.
Logo –
With the company having recently trademarked their ‘N’ a full remake of the logo was off the table. We instead focused on areas with creative opportunity: Type, color, composition, and tone of voice.

Colors
A tight color palette, dominated by a signature blue, drew a contrast to Nations top competitors who all used red as their primary color.
